you will wake up. Mortality rate on these surgeries is ridiculously low. It's one of the safest surgeries out there.

Pain - some people do have it, but I would say a majority of us have very little. If you have it, let your team know. They'll give you something for it.

complications aren't very common. Many of us have never had any.
